Faculty of Health and Medical Sciences, University of Surrey, Guildford, Surrey GU2 7XH, UK.
Bioinformatics. 2011 Feb 1;27(3):433-4. doi: 10.1093/bioinformatics/btq679. Epub 2010 Dec 9.
Constraint-based modeling of genome-scale metabolic networks has been successfully used in numerous applications such as prediction of gene essentiality and metabolic engineering. We present SurreyFBA, which provides constraint-based simulations and network map visualization in a free, stand-alone software. In addition to basic simulation protocols, the tool also implements the analysis of minimal substrate and product sets, which is useful for metabolic engineering and prediction of nutritional requirements in complex in vivo environments, but not available in other commonly used programs. The SurreyFBA is based on a command line interface to the GLPK solver distributed as binary and source code for the three major operating systems. The command line tool, implemented in C++, is easily executed within scripting languages used in the bioinformatics community and provides efficient implementation of tasks requiring iterative calls to the linear programming solver. SurreyFBA includes JyMet, a graphics user interface allowing spreadsheet-based model presentation, visualization of numerical results on metabolic networks represented in the Petri net convention, as well as in charts and plots.
SurreyFBA is distributed under GNU GPL license and available from http://sysbio3.fhms.surrey.ac.uk/SurreyFBA.zip.
基于约束的基因组规模代谢网络建模已成功应用于许多领域,如基因必需性预测和代谢工程。我们提出了 SurreyFBA,它提供了免费的、独立的软件中的约束模拟和网络映射可视化。除了基本的模拟协议外,该工具还实现了最小底物和产物集的分析,这对于代谢工程和预测复杂体内环境中的营养需求非常有用,但在其他常用程序中不可用。SurreyFBA 基于 GLPK 求解器的命令行接口,该求解器以二进制和源代码形式提供,适用于三个主要操作系统。用 C++实现的命令行工具可以在生物信息学社区中使用的脚本语言中轻松执行,并提供了高效的实现,需要迭代调用线性规划求解器来执行任务。SurreyFBA 包括 JyMet,这是一个图形用户界面,允许基于电子表格的模型表示,在以 Petri 网约定表示的代谢网络上对数值结果进行可视化,以及在图表和图形上进行可视化。
SurreyFBA 根据 GNU GPL 许可证分发,可从 http://sysbio3.fhms.surrey.ac.uk/SurreyFBA.zip 获得。